Secret Features of Gable Roofs



Featuring a distinctive triangular shape, saddleback roofs are known for their traditional and timeless appeal. These roof coverings have 2 sloping sides that satisfy at a ridge, creating a gable at each end. The easy layout of saddleback roofs makes them preferred among house owners looking for a traditional look that also offers effective water overflow and enough attic room room.

One vital function of saddleback roofs is their excellent air flow abilities. The high incline permits hot air to rise and escape via the ridge air vent, keeping the attic room colder in heat. This attribute helps to prevent dampness accumulation and prolongs the lifespan of the roofing structure.


Furthermore, saddleback roofs are fairly simple to construct and keep compared to more complicated roof covering layouts. The uncomplicated building of gable roofs makes them a cost-efficient alternative for several homeowners. Nevertheless, it's necessary to make sure correct supporting and support in locations vulnerable to solid winds or hefty snow loads to prevent architectural concerns.

Advantages of Hip Roofing Systems



With their characteristic all sides sloping down to the wall surfaces, hip roof coverings provide numerous advantages for home owners.

One essential benefit of hip roofings is their exceptional stability and toughness in high-wind and snowy locations. The sloping design decreases the danger of wind damage by offering much less surface for strong winds to press versus, making them a trusted selection for areas susceptible to storms.

Furthermore, the angle of a hip roof permits effective water drainage, protecting against water pooling and potential leakages, which can aid lengthen the life expectancy of the roof covering and safeguard the framework of the house.

Hip roofings also provide much more attic room area and possibility for ventilation contrasted to gable roofs, providing better insulation and power efficiency for your home.

In addition, the in proportion appearance of hip roofings includes visual appeal to a residence, boosting its curb allure and potential resale worth.

Features of Flat and Mansard Roofs



What distinguishes flat and mansard roofing systems from various other types? Flat roofs are specifically as they appear - level and horizontal. They're preferred for contemporary and minimal layouts, offering a sleek and contemporary appearance. Flat roofings are much easier to create and maintain, making them cost-effective alternatives. However, they need correct drain systems to prevent water merging, which can result in leakages.

On the other hand, mansard roof coverings have a steeper reduced slope and a shallower top incline, commonly featuring dormer home windows.
